Features And Uses Of Brushless DC Motors

The brushless DC motors is one of the most significant devices used for a wide variety of applications. The use of these motors has helped to save time and effort in various industrial fields. These motors were first discovered in an attempt to increase the efficiency of the DC brush motors. The brushless motors have no physical commutator which is considered to be one of the major differences between the brushed motors and brushless motors.

Brushless DC Motors

Due to the intense usage in different applications, the brush device wears off which is considered to be a great disadvantage of brush DC motors. However, with the use of brushless DC motor in aircrafts and other applications, the efficiency and the reliability of these devices were increased manifold.

The modern brushless motors are known to be more efficient as it is combined with the use of high voltage transistors and permanent magnets. Today there are many motor manufacturers that design and manufacture brushless DC motors of various sizes suited for different applications.

The brushless motors are known to have a higher life expectancy and it can be used for high speed operations. It is essential to use these motors for long term applications for better performance. Brushless motors with high power can be used for industrial machineries and electrical vehicles. Low powered motors are used for radio controllable aircrafts and other appliances.

These motor devices have various advantages which increases its usage. It includes quick acceleration and responsiveness which allows it to accelerate, decelerate and reverse the direction of the rotation quickly. There is hardly any need to replace or repair these devices as it includes highly reliable and efficient motors. These motors can also operate in loaded and unloaded conditions at a high speed.

DC Motor Problems and Maintenance Tips

The DC motor or the Direct Current motor is used to convert electrical energy into mechanical energy. There are different types of dc motors used in various applications. There are basically two types of motors- the DC motors and the AC motors. The dc motors are the simplest type of motors used in various household appliances such as electric windows in cars, razors and so forth. Although the functions of the dc motors are quiet simple, these motors do malfunction in the course of time.

Problems of the DC Motors

Dc motors require more maintenance and care than the AC motors. It is quiet important to maintain these motors frequently to achieve maximum results. Some of the most important maintenance tips include altering the brushes; machine the commutators in place, check winding insulation with meters.

Some of the most common problems with the dc motors include its inefficiency to start immediately. There are many reasons for its incapability to start such as low voltage supply, wrong connection, excessive load, frozen bearing, ground fault and so forth.

Sparks in the brushes is another problem associated with the dc motors. Sparks may be caused due to insufficient contact and inappropriate size of the brushes. The dirt on the commutators can also cause relevant problems in the dc motors.

Maintenance Tips

It is quiet important to check the size of the brush. If the size of the brush is inappropriate, it can cause problems. The motor brushes should move freely while disassembling. Temperature controller controls the temperature in these motors.

It is also important to ensure that the spring tensions of all the brushes are equal. The face of the brushes should be polished and shiny which shows good contact. It is essential to replace the brushes if it is not polished enough.

The commutators should be kept clean and shiny. Use a fine sandpaper to clean the commutators. Blow away dirt or dust on the commutators using a blower. It is also important to replace the commutators if the groves are worn out.

Regular maintenance of the dc motors help to save time, money and energy. It is better to replace and correct weak brushes rather than replacing the entire motor.
